Evaluating the prices of wooden, metal, and concrete development

The selection of constructing materials also can affect the price of development. Wooden, metal, and concrete are the most typical supplies utilized in residential development. This is a short comparability of their prices:

  1. Wooden framing: Wooden is a well-liked selection for framing as a consequence of its affordability and ease of use. Nevertheless, it may be susceptible to pest and fireplace injury.
  2. Metal framing: Metal is a dearer possibility than wooden, nevertheless it presents larger energy and resilience. It’s also proof against pest and fireplace injury.

By way of price, a wood-framed home can price between $30 and $50 per sq. foot, whereas a steel-framed home can price between $50 and $80 per sq. foot.

The advantages and downsides of prefabricated or modular properties

Prefabricated or modular properties are in-built a manufacturing unit and assembled on-site. This methodology can provide a number of advantages, together with:

  1. Lowered development time: Prefabricated properties might be constructed sooner than conventional site-built properties.
  2. Improved high quality: Manufacturing facility-built properties might be extra exact and have fewer defects than site-built properties.

Nevertheless, prefabricated properties also can have some drawbacks, resembling:

  1. Increased upfront prices: Whereas the development course of could also be sooner and extra environment friendly, the preliminary price of the house might be larger because of the manufacturing unit development.
  2. Restricted design choices: Prefabricated properties usually include set designs and layouts, limiting the home-owner’s capability to customise the house.

The Impression of Native Permits, Inspections, and Rules on the Total Value of Constructing a Home

Constructing a home is a posh course of that requires compliance with numerous native laws, permits, and inspections. These necessities can considerably affect the general price of development, making it important to know their implications.Native constructing codes can have an effect on the price of development supplies in a number of methods. As an example, codes might require particular supplies or merchandise which are dearer than others.

For instance, fire-resistant supplies utilized in California could also be extra expensive than these utilized in different states as a consequence of regional constructing codes. Moreover, codes might dictate the kind of supplies used for basis, partitions, and roofing, which may additionally drive up prices.The price of acquiring vital permits can range considerably throughout totally different areas. In some areas, the price of permits could also be comparatively low, whereas in others, it could be substantial.

As an example, cities like New York or San Francisco might have larger allow charges as a consequence of advanced laws and stringent constructing codes. Then again, rural areas might have decrease allow charges, making it simpler and extra reasonably priced to construct a home.Inspections play a vital function in guaranteeing compliance with constructing codes. These inspections might be carried out at numerous phases of development, from basis laying to completion.

The price of inspections is usually a significant slice of the general development price, particularly if there are repeated inspections required as a consequence of non-compliance.

Allow Prices by Area

Area Allow Charges (per $100,000)
California $2,500 – $5,000
New York $3,000 – $6,000
Rural areas $500 – $1,000

Varieties of Inspections and Their Prices

  1. Pre-construction inspections: These inspections are carried out earlier than the development begins to make sure compliance with constructing codes. The price of these inspections can vary from $500 to $2,000.
  2. Basis inspections: These inspections are carried out throughout the basis laying course of to make sure that it meets the code necessities. The price of these inspections can vary from $1,000 to $3,000.
  3. Premise electrical inspections: These inspections are carried out throughout the electrical wiring and set up course of to make sure that it meets the code necessities. The price of these inspections can vary from $500 to $2,000.
  4. Last inspections: These inspections are carried out on the completion of the development to make sure that the home meets the code necessities. The price of these inspections can vary from $1,000 to $3,000.

Inspections can save householders 1000’s of {dollars} in the long term by guaranteeing that the development meets the code necessities and avoiding expensive repairs.
